In what ways does your media product use, develop
or challenge forms and conventions of real media
products?
      Similarities with the front cover:
• For my magazine I have chosen to use a medium close up
                                                                shot for the main image. I feel as though this suits mine more
                                                                as the model is looking away from the camera in distress. This
                                                                goes with the cover line “ don’t let work get you down.” VIBE,
                                                                however has used a medium long shot to show the attitude
                                                                that is associate with the model. Here they have him with his
                                                                chest showing and eyes glaring to show his attitude.
                                                              • I have chosen to include a promotion with my magazine where
                                                                it includes a free poster. I felt as though this was needed as my
                                                                magazine would be new and need incentives to attract
                                                                customers. Vibe is a well known magazine and therefore has
                                                                chosen not to include promotions.


• Vibe has chosen a contrasting white pink and black colour scheme to attract customers to the main selling points. I have
  chosen red white and black as I feel this are strong bold colours which will resemble my magazine to be strong through the
  connotations.

WHAT I DID ON PHOTOSHOP TOP CREATE MY MAGAZINE COVER
PHOTOSHOP CONTINUED…
1.    I started of by simply using a radial gradient as my background in front of this I was planning on my main image
      being centred around.
2.    Next I used the “quick selection” tool to edit out the background around my main image to make it more
      appealing.
3.    Once I had my main image to work around I used the “shape tool” to insert a paint splodge which would be the
      background to my masthead.
4.    Now that was there I added the actual text “fresh.” the title of my magazine. To make this stand out more though I
      used the 3d tool to emphasise it.
5.    Copying the aesthetics of a magazine I added a barcode and then a date accompanied by a price.
6.    Using dafont I got the paint brush font used on my magazine for the cover lines. The first cover line I came up
      with was the “free timetable” one which I thought was a good idea as it would promote sales of the magazine.
7.    Then I added the tag lines at the top of my front cover giving readers a quick insight into what could be found in
      the magazine.
8.    Then I added the other coverlines.
9.    To add a little more to my cover I put another little image showing some of what was inside and talked directly to
      the reader in the cover line.
10.   Finally I added my sell line “the most up to date magazine you can buy” to get consumers to buy it.
